Regulatory Obstacles and Conformity



While the calculated advantages of offshore finance centres are compelling, navigating the regulative landscape offers substantial challenges for businesses. The progressing nature of global tax laws and conformity my company requirements necessitates a comprehensive understanding of neighborhood laws and global standards. Business have to emulate the effects of initiatives such as the Common Coverage Standard (CRS) and the Base Erosion and Profit Shifting (BEPS) framework, which aim to battle tax obligation evasion and make sure openness.


In addition, overseas territories frequently upgrade their guidelines to line up with global assumptions, which can create conformity problems for foreign entities. Companies need to remain notified about modifications in legislation, reporting commitments, and anti-money laundering (AML) demands, every one of which can vary significantly in between jurisdictions. Failing to comply can lead to severe charges, consisting of fines and reputational damage.


In addition, the raising analysis from tax obligation authorities around the world includes an additional layer of complexity (offshore finance centres). Business participating in tax preparation strategies should guarantee that their overseas tasks are legit and confirmed by appropriate paperwork. This needs durable lawful structures and interior controls to alleviate threats connected with governing violations, eventually demanding a cautious balance in between tax obligation performance and conformity
